Output 62e51e3272ec8aceec3a46f51bae4b1b3e76ef16b1d20724d576c99c215b0f3a:21

value
4186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 754b7cc79de2f9c353449f8e5ab2eae1d01f27093de340b972d1da9358f4ab7e
address
bc1pw49he3uautuux56yn7894vh2u8gp7fcf8h35pwtj68dfxk854dlqj9mkuq
transaction
62e51e3272ec8aceec3a46f51bae4b1b3e76ef16b1d20724d576c99c215b0f3a
spent
true